Description

Tucked between the energy of Westbourne Grove and the calm of Kensington Gardens, this two-bedroom apartment on Hereford Road pairs a coveted Hereford Road address with refined, minimalist interiors. Behind its architecturally striking façade, the third-floor home unfolds.

Warm timber floors lead to an open-plan reception and dining area, where soft coving and spotlighting lend understated elegance. Sliding glass doors open to a west-facing terrace – perfect for sunlit dinners and catching the evening light. Back inside, the Miele-equipped kitchen is smart and streamlined, with integrated cabinetry and a veined countertop that balances form with function.

Both bedrooms channel calm with soft carpets and sliding windows. The principal suite features ample storage and a contemporary en suite, while the second bedroom enjoys its own Terrazzo-tiled bathroom with a rainfall shower.

Residents benefit from lift access, secure parking, a porter and, subject to application, entry to the private Princes Square Gardens – a sought-after urban oasis in the heart of Notting Hill.

Just minutes from Westbourne Grove, the beating heart of Notting Hill, the best of the neighbourhood is on your doorstep. Pick up an early coffee from Beam or sit down for a late morning brunch at Granger & Co. The lively thrum of nearby Portobello Road is home to antique stalls and vintage shops; the luxury boutiques along Westbourne Grove line your walk there. Siegfried Contemporary and Ross Lovegrove are must-visit art showrooms, followed by lunch at three Michelin-star restaurant Core by Clare Smyth. In the other direction, Hyde Park is just moments away for your fresh air fix. Make The Princess Royal pub down the road your local.
